Simulation of the Transient Temperature Field when Laser Machining Polymeric Materials

Article Preview

Abstract:

The paper deals with possibilities of using the laser in technologies. The parametric temperature field analysis was realized by the finite element method. The analysis was run in COSMOS/M software solver. A thermal module HSTAR makes it possible to realize cases of the temperature dependences on the material properties. Material data can be entered as a function of a temperature. The thermal and physical characteristics of the polymeric materials change significantly. The output of the analysis was described by spectrograms with temperature field distribution of various materials.
